Contract II: Construction of Wastewater Treatment Facility
Summary of Work Performed this week: 09/26/2009

Max Foote Construction Co. (MFCC) worked a five day work week.
Monday, 9-21-09, MFCC carpenters completed removing gang forms from the C-D pass wall. The labor crew began backfilling the U.V. channel floor base to the influent channel. The pipefitters began installing the 30 inch plant influent piping from the Entergy easement. The carpenters completed cleaning and removing formwork for the west Scum box. The carpenters continued installing decking for the Aeration Basin D-pass beams. The finishers continued to patch and repair the upper Aeration Basin walls. Notes: Site conditions are getting better.
Tuesday, 9-22-09, MFCC carpenters began installing the upper forms for the U.V. building influent box. The operators began excavating the east end of retaining wall-A. The pipefitters continued installing the 30-inch plant influent piping north of the U.V. building. The carpenters completed the sub-grade for the U.V. building influent channels. They have begun installing the perimeter forms for the channels. The carpenters resumed removing unused gang forms in the Aeration Basin. The finishers continued to patch and repair the upper Aeration Basin walls. The carpenters began installing gang forms for the south A-pass wall. Note: Site is very muddy and work activities were slow.
Wednesday, 9-23-09, MFCC carpenters continued installing the upper forms for the U.V. building influent box. The operators completed excavating the east end of retaining wall-A. The pipefitters continued fabricating the 30-inch pipe spools for the influent piping. The carpenters continued installing the perimeter forms for the U.V. channels. The finishers placed 75yds of concrete for the south Aeration A-pass wall. The finishers placed 14yds of concrete for the Influent mag-meter vault foundation. Note: Site is very muddy and work activities were slow.
Thursday, 9-24-09, MFCC fence contractor on the private road has completed post erection and have begun installing the horizontal railing. The operators built an access road on the west end of the retaining wall for the subcontractor. The pipefitters continued fabricating the 30-inch pipe spools for the influent piping. The carpenters continued installing the perimeter forms for the U.V. channels. The labor crew started cleaning and removing all materials from the Aeration Basin. The finishers continued to patch and repair the upper Aeration Basin walls. The carpenters worked installing gang forms for the north A-B pass walls. These walls are the tie-in to the RAS room walls for the Bypass system. The carpenters installed Weir gate block-outs for the Aeration outfall to the collection channel. Note: Site conditions have improved from the rain.
Friday, 9-25-09, MFCC fence contractor on the private road has completed the fence. The operators worked grading and cleaning the muddy areas of the plant. The pipefitters continued fabricating the 30-inch pipe spools for the influent piping. The carpenters continued installing perimeter forms for the U.V. channels. The labor crews continued cleaning and removing materials from the Aeration Basin. The carpenters worked installing the structural overhead door jams for the Odor Control building. The carpenters continued working installation of the Weir gate block-outs for the Aeration outfall to the collection channel. Note: Site conditions have improved from the rains.
Electrique Corporation: Subcontractor
E.C. worked installing under slab conduits for the U.V. building influent channels.
Jocon Incorporated Building Erectors: Subcontractor Jocon worked all week erecting the Filter building steel.
Midwest Coatings: Subcontractor
Midwest Coatings continued priming and painting the interior of the Odor Control building walls.
DMG Masonry: Subcontractor
DMG completed installing the brick veneer to the north face of the Odor Control building. They also continued installing CMU for the Headworks north and east walls.
Henley Construction: Subcontractor
Henley completed installing 17 course levels for wall-A and started installing wall-B behind the Admin building. The installation is complete with SB-2 backfill and all required density testing completed per specification.
